Overview

Mitchell Adam are working in partnership with a stable freight business to recruit an Assistant Accountant into their established finance team. This role is ideal for an AAT-qualified or AAT-studying accountant who is seeking long-term stability, clear responsibilities, and a role they can settle into rather than constantly reinvent.

Reporting into an experienced Finance Manager, you will support the smooth running of the month-end process, with responsibility for accruals, prepayments, balance sheet reconciliations and supporting management accounts. There is exposure to budgeting and variance analysis, but the emphasis is on managing transactional ledgers and reconciliations first and foremost, alongside month end tasks. The business operates great processes and realistic workloads, allowing you to build confidence and ownership over time.

Skills Needed

  • AAT qualified or studying, with experience in month-end journaling routines.
  • Prior involvement in accruals, prepayments and balance sheet reconciliations.
  • Comfortable working within established processes and structured deadlines.
  • A dependable, detail-focused approach with a preference for consistency over constant change.
